The Double Bind of Redevelopment
Camden During Receivership
2009. David Greenberg, Nandita Verma, and David C. Seith.
This working paper finds that successful redevelopment efforts in Camden, New Jersey, under state receivership were able to build on groups’ existing capacities and their past work in neighborhoods, were marked by more effective participatory dynamics and the limited use of eminent domain, and benefited from good relationships with the State of New Jersey and with private-sector partners. It concludes that attempts to build public capacity to revitalize cities may need to be complemented by efforts to build civic capacity, or the ability to solve problems in coordination with major partners.

Toward Growth and Equality
A Framework for Monitoring Outcomes for Residents and Housing Markets in Camden and the South Jersey Region
|
| |
|
|
2009. David C. Seith and Zawadi Rucks
This paper offers a framework for tracking the extent to which demographic, labor, and housing market conditions are moving in or out of alignment with a range of goals for redevelopment in Camden, New Jersey.

Civic Engagement in Camden, New Jersey
A Baseline Portrait
|
| |
|
|
2007. Robert Lake, Kathe Newman, Philip Ashton, Richard Nisa, and Bradley Wilson.
This report, from the Camden Regional Equity Demonstration Project, documents the challenges in fostering meaningful and effective civic engagement in an ambitious redevelopment initiative.
